Frances (Coyle) C. Byrne Obituary

It is with deep sorrow that we announce the death of Frances (Coyle) C. Byrne of Garnet Valley, Pennsylvania, who passed away on February 8, 2022, at the age of 99, leaving to mourn family and friends. She was predeceased by: her husband William; and her sons, William and Daniel. She is survived by: her children, Richard, Collette Walsh (John) and Linda Byrne; her grandchildren, Joan, Christopher and Michael; and her great grandchildren, Gino and Lucciano.
